There is an airport located about 3 km from Bitburg but there are no scheduled flights operated from this airport. To travel from Bitburg to other parts of the country or different cities around the world, people use Frankfurt Airport, which is one of the biggest international airports in the country.
Frankfurt Airport is located close to 3 hours away from Bitburg city center. You can get to the airport from Bitburg by train, taxi, airport shuttle services, or rental car. Another, more elite transportation alternative to get to the airport would be to rent a limousine.
Getting to Frankfurt Airport by train from Bitburg city center is both an easy transportation alternative as well as an affordable one. Taking the train to get from Bitburg to Frankfurt Airport is among the most common modes of transportation. The train from Bitburg to the airport takes about 3-4 hours. If your location in the city is a little far from the train station you can always take a taxi to the station. Train tickets can be purchased at the station. Once you arrive at the airport you can easily find your way to the terminal by following the signposts.

There are a variety of transportation alternatives available to get to the city from Saarbrücken Airport. The airport is located 15 km south-east of the city. The most practical and cheapest way to get to the city is by regional city buses. Since the distance between the airport and the city is so short, it takes a maximum of 25 minutes. If you prefer a faster and more convenient method of transportation then you can take a taxi, which provide service 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. Other transportation alternatives to get to the city from the airport include shuttle services and rental cars.
There are many different bus lines that provide transportation to the city center from Saarbrücken Airport. Bus line 16 provides transportation from the airport to the railway station that is close to the city center. Bus line 16 runs every 15 to 20 minutes Monday through Friday, taking you directly to the Quai 9 platform of the Gare Centrale main railway station. You can get to Saarbrücken city center within 25 minutes. Since it is a city bus you can purchase the ticket directly from the driver. The latest fare for a one-way ticket was 1.50 euros. Bus 27 also provides transportation between Saarbrücken Airport and Brebach.
If you don’t come across any city buses at the airport then you can use the regional bus R10 to get to the city center. Bus R10 provides direct transportation to the city center from Saarbrücken Airport. Stops along the R10 line’s route are as follows: Blieskostel, Assweiler, Saarbrücken Airport and Saarbrücken. The R10 regional bus runs once per hour and takes about 28 to 30 minutes to get to the city center. The fare for a one-way ticket on the R10 bus is 2.30 euros. You can purchase tickets from the SaarBahn automated ticket machines at the airport or onboard from the driver. There are many different ticket varieties available, including single daily tickets, daily group (5 adults) tickets, weekly tickets, monthly tickets, and yearly tickets.
Taxis are a convenient way to get to the city center from the airport. Taxis are readily available at the terminal exit. It takes about 15 to 20 minutes to get to the city via taxi and costs about 35 euros. There are many well-known international rental car companies, such as Hertz, Europcar, Budget/Avis, and Sixt, at Saarbrücken Airport as well as local German companies. If you want to rent the most suitable vehicle for your budget simply make a reservation in advance and make sure to have an internationally valid driver’s license. After you pick up your vehicle at the airport take the L108 Brebach road to connect to the B406 motorway.
Another option is to use the A6 motorway, which connects Saarbrücken Airport with the city; that will take about 10 minutes. Take Fechingen, located at the airport exit, toward Münheim to connect to the A6 motorway.
